Description

The TLE9251VLE is a robust automotive transceiver designed for communication in high-speed Controller Area Network (CAN) applications, particularly in vehicle networks. It operates at data rates up to 1 Mbps and supports both CAN and CAN FD (Flexible Data-rate) protocols, making it suitable for modern automotive systems requiring reliable data transmission.
Key features include low power consumption, integrated bus fault protection, and an extensive temperature range, which ensures operation in harsh automotive environments. The device is designed with enhanced electromagnetic compatibility (EMC) to minimize interference with other electronic systems in vehicles.
The TLE9251VLE also includes advanced diagnostic capabilities, allowing for monitoring the transceiver's health and faults. Its integration facilitates easier system design, reduces the number of external components, and enhances overall reliability. This makes the TLE9251VLE a preferred choice for automotive manufacturers looking to implement advanced communication systems in their vehicles.

Equivalent

The TLE9251VLE chip is a CAN transceiver used in automotive applications. Equivalent products include the TI SN65HVD230, NXP TJA1051, and the Microchip MCP2551. These alternatives offer similar functionality for CAN communication, though specifications such as voltage levels, data rates, and package types may vary, so it’s important to check compatibility based on specific application requirements.

Features

The TLE9251VLE is a high-performance transceiver designed for automotive networking, specifically for CAN (Controller Area Network) applications. Key features include:
1. High Data Rate: Supports data rates up to 1 Mbps.
2. Wide Operating Voltage: Designed to operate within a voltage range of 4.5V to 5.5V.
3. Low Power Consumption: Features low power modes for energy efficiency, making it suitable for battery-operated applications.
4. Robust Protection: Integrated protection against overvoltage, short circuits, and electrostatic discharge (ESD).
5. Thermal Management: Equipped with thermal shutdown functionality to prevent overheating.
6. Enhanced EMC Performance: Designed to meet stringent electromagnetic compatibility (EMC) standards.
7. Flexible Communication: Supports CAN FD (Flexible Data-Rate) for enhanced data transmission.
8. Diagnostic Features: Provides built-in diagnostics for improved reliability and fault detection.
These features make the TLE9251VLE ideal for modern automotive systems, ensuring robust and reliable communication in critical applications.

Application

The TLE9251VLE is a high-speed CAN transceiver designed for automotive applications and industrial automation. Its primary areas of application include:
1. Automotive Networking: Facilitating communication in vehicle networks, such as CAN and CAN FD systems.
2. Body Control Modules: Enabling control systems for lighting, door locks, and climate control.
3. Powertrain Systems: Supporting communication in engine management and transmission control.
4. Advanced Driver Assistance Systems (ADAS): Assisting in real-time data exchange for safety features.
5. Industrial Automation: Serving in machinery and equipment for robust communication protocols.
Its reliability and performance make it suitable for harsh environments typical in these applications.
